What is a Chimney Cooker Hood?
Chimney cooker hoods, often described as extractor hoods or range hoods, are ventilation systems mounted above cooking surfaces to extract smoke, smells, steam, and grease produced throughout cooking. Their style frequently looks like a chimney, making them visually appealing and a focal point in lots of kitchens.
Table 1: Key Components of a Chimney Cooker Hood
| Element | Description |
|---|---|
| Ducting | Accountable for moving air to the outside or through a filter. |
| Filter | Captures grease and particles; can be metal (washable) or charcoal (replaceable). |
| Fan/Blower | Draws air from the kitchen and expels it outdoors or recirculates it. |
| Light | Frequently integrated to light up the cooking surface area. |
| Control Panel | Permits users to change settings such as fan speed and lighting. |

Table 2: Comparison of Chimney Hood Types
| Type | Ducted | Ductless |
|---|---|---|
| Air Filtration | Filters and vents air outside. | Uses filters to recirculate air. |
| Setup Cost | Usually higher due to ductwork. | Lower, as no duct setup is needed. |
| Maintenance | Ducts require cleansing occasionally. | Filters need routine replacement. |
| Performance | Superior in air quality management. | Might not remove all smells effectively. |
Features to Consider
When choosing a chimney cooker hood, a number of features must be taken into consideration to make sure that it meets your cooking requirements and visual choices.

CFM Rating
The cubic feet per minute (CFM) score indicates how much air the hood can move. A higher CFM is ideal for bigger kitchens or if you often cook with high heat.
Noise Level
Determined in sones, consider a quieter model if you have an open kitchen or invest extended periods cooking.
Controls
Search for user-friendly controls, whether they are push-button, touch, or remote-controlled, to ensure ease of usage.
Lighting
Integrated lighting can improve presence while cooking; LED lights are energy-efficient and lasting.
Design
Choose a design that matches your kitchen style, whether modern, contemporary, or conventional.
Installation Considerations
Installing a chimney cooker hood involves careful preparation and factor to consider. Here are some important points to remember:
-
Height: The hood needs to be positioned at an ideal height above the cooking surface– normally between 24 to 30 inches for gas stoves and 20 to 24 inches for electric stoves.
-
Ducting: For ducted models, ensure that a suitable path for ducting exists. Consider working with an expert for the installation.
-
Power Supply: Verify that there is a neighboring power outlet that satisfies the hood’s voltage requirements.
-
Size: The hood should be at least as broad as the cooking surface to record all fumes successfully.
FAQ
1. How frequently should the filters be changed?
- It is recommended to clean metal filters every 1-2 months and change charcoal filters every 6 months to guarantee ideal efficiency.
2. Can I install a chimney cooker hood myself?
- While it’s possible for helpful people, professional setup is advised, especially for ducted designs.
3. What is the ideal CFM for my chimney hood?
- A CFM ranking of 300-600 is normally sufficient for many home cooking requirements. If you often prepare with high heat, consider greater CFM scores.
4. How do I clean my chimney cooker hood?
- Clean the exterior regularly with a moist cloth and moderate cleaning agent. For filters, check the maker’s directions on how to tidy or change them.
5. Are chimney hoods energy-efficient?
- Numerous modern chimney hoods are designed to be energy-efficient, specifically those with LED lighting and variable speed settings.
Maintenance Tips
To ensure your chimney cooker hood runs effectively, follow these upkeep ideas:
-
Regular Cleaning: Clean the outside and interior surface areas frequently to avoid grease accumulation. Use a cleaner ideal for your hood’s finish.
-
Filter Maintenance: Clean metal filters monthly and change charcoal filters as required.
-
Inspect Ductwork: Inspect ducts occasionally to eliminate any blockages; this will assist preserve optimal air flow.
-
Professional Servicing: Consider yearly inspections or servicing by a qualified technician.
